Description:

Bell AH-1J SeaCobra

Unassembled plastic model kit in 1/72 scale of a U.S. Attack Helicopter Bell AH-1 Cobra developed from the well know Bell UH-1 Iroquois in a further develop Bell AH-1 SeaCobra/SuperCobra, introduced in the late 60s by request of the U.S. Marine corps, upgraded to twin engine and a more powerful three-barrel 20mm XM197. AH-1J is considered the initial variant of the SuperCobra variant.

 Iran purchased 202 examples of an improved AH-1J on 1971, some of them capable of fire TOW anti tank missiles.

An original Fujimi kit, released under Matchbox brand in 1993 (with upgraded parts). Same year the Fujimi kit was also released by Revell just with new decals. Strangely, the kit only had decal sheet with one marking, an Iranian marking dated 1974.
